Output ab408b8242620474c8c4c7b2a3bfe0f963aa730511f7a053d95e3aff2797fa36:8

value
19706262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ced7f71a8c4ae03d7960252cb440675a783ae3e OP_EQUAL
address
3D5aDyAM4AYmxCCDWwSwJKxLaEEroaKZXa
transaction
ab408b8242620474c8c4c7b2a3bfe0f963aa730511f7a053d95e3aff2797fa36